XSTAFF strengthens international network

Sebastian Gastecki, Managing Director

Global purchasing network opens new location in Katowice, Poland

Düsseldorf, September 30, 2020 – XSTAFF GmbH continues its growth course of the past years. With the commissioning of the new location in Katowice, Poland, in mid-September, the logistics service provider based in Düsseldorf has further strengthened its international network and at the same time has taken important strategic steps for the future.

After the new founding in Spain in 2017 and another in Italy in 2018, XSTAFF is expanding into Eastern Europe for the first time. “For years, Poland has not only been one of the European countries with the best economic development, but it is also the gateway to the Eastern and Southeastern European markets. From the Katowice location we can serve our target locations both within Germany and in Slovakia and the Czech Republic quickly and efficiently. At the same time, we are fulfilling the desire of many importing companies for high-quality on-site services,” said Bodo Knop, Chairman of the Board of XSTAFF, explaining the strategic orientation associated with the new establishment. Customers of the purchasing platform have unrestricted access to the XSTAFF network in Poland and will be able to access the company’s entire service portfolio here in future. The portfolio ranges from procurement support and advice to warehouse and distribution logistics, customs clearance, and returns management.

The new branch will be managed by Sebastian Gastecki, Managing Director of XSTAFF Poland. The trained forwarding agent with Polish roots, who was Senior Sales Manager for logistics service provider Logwin before joining XSTAFF, has been in the freight business for more than 20 years and is a proven industry expert. In addition to the organizational and personnel development of the new location and the acquisition of potential new customers, the 43-year-old’s primary focus is establishing XSTAFF’s innovative bundling concept on the Polish market. “The past few weeks have already shown the potential this market has to offer. Local importers in particular are very interested in our logistics services. That is why I am sure that the XSTAFF model will prevail here in the long term.”
